Leila Bagherzadeh's research investigates the co-therapy of memantine and vitamin D3 as a method to modulate Lingo-1 and NMDA receptor expression. This approach aims to alleviate both motor and non-motor symptoms associated with essential tremor. Her work was recently published in 2025, indicating recent activity in this research area.
